The cantonal road through the partially collapsed tunnel near Riddes in the canton of Valais is expected to be open to traffic again at the end of June. Work to repair the tunnel is scheduled to begin at the end of the month.
The renovation work will be carried out in two phases, as representatives of the canton announced at a media conference in Riddes on Monday. In the first phase, the remaining cavities in the area of the rockfall will be filled in to stabilize this part. In a second phase, the slipped part of the tunnel will be restored by digging through the stabilized zone.
Built in 1963, the tunnel is the first on the route between Riddes and La Tzoumaz. On the evening of February 3, a piece of the rock face came loose. Around 100 cubic meters of rock collapsed. No people were injured.
